A Comprehensive Guide to Living with Adult Autism

Autism is a developmental disorder that affects communication, social interaction, and behavior. While autism is usually diagnosed in childhood, many individuals continue to experience its effects into adulthood. Living with adult autism can present unique challenges, but with the right tools and support, individuals with autism can lead fulfilling and successful lives. Here is a comprehensive guide to living with adult autism: Seek a Diagnosis:  If you suspect that you have autism, it is important to seek a diagnosis. A diagnosis can provide a better understanding of your strengths and challenges and help you access appropriate resources and support. Develop a Routine:  Establishing a routine can provide structure and predictability, which can be especially important for individuals with autism. Autism, or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), is a developmental condition that affects communication, social interaction, and behavior. While autism is typically diagnosed in childhood, it is a lifelong condition that can present unique challenges in adulthood, particularly when it comes to the transition into independent living and navigating the responsibilities that come with it, also known as adulting with autism . For those with autism, adulting can be particularly daunting. But with the right support and strategies in place, individuals with autism can successfully navigate the challenges of adulthood and live fulfilling, independent lives. Here are some tips for adulting with autism: 1. Seek out support:  Just because you're an adult doesn't mean you have to go it alone. Seeking out support from family, friends, or professionals can help you navigate the challenges of adulthood. Living with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) can present unique challenges for individuals, especially when navigating daily life as an adult. While autism can affect individuals in different ways, it is characterized by difficulties in social communication, repetitive behaviors, and sensory sensitivities.  Living with adult autism can be challenging to navigate social situations, maintain employment, and establish daily routines. However, there are resources and strategies available that can help individuals with ASD thrive. Insights into Adult Autism It is essential to understand that autism is a spectrum disorder, and individuals may have varying degrees of symptoms and challenges. Some individuals may have difficulty with verbal communication and social interaction, while others may struggle with sensory sensitivities and emotional regulation.
